What Are Life-care Contracts?
Per the Chicago Tribune, here's a definition:
Under these arrangements, residents pay the building a monthly fee and
an upfront entry fee (usually at least partially refundable) for an
apartment and a capped fee if he needs assisted or nursing care.
As with all insurance, the details get complicated. But life-care
contracts basically lock in the price of future care. It is not
available at all continuing-care projects, and it varies where it is
offered, with some providing a limited number of days of health care at
a certain price, for example.
So, essentially you commit to live at the facility for the rest of your life. We don't think this is viable for most of our traditional long-term care insurance clients for one simple reason: freedom. Most of our clients are not sure exactly where they'll be when they want to use their long-term care policy.
